The Education Ministry has been urged to urgently publish the list of successful scholarship recipients.
The call was issued by Opposition Leader Hon Matthew Wale saying the unreasonable delay has caused significant hardship for many students.
He said the continued delay has directly affected students’ ability to complete registration for the first semester of the 2026 academic year.
Hon Wale said many students and their families are left in uncertainty, facing missed registration deadlines, deferred studies, and unnecessary stress through no fault of their own.
“Scholarships play a critical role in enabling access to education, particularly for students from disadvantaged backgrounds.
“Timely communication and transparency in the administration of these awards are essential to ensure that students can make informed decisions and meet institutional requirements,” he said.
Whilst the Leader of Opposition acknowledges the challenges faced by the Ministry, he said the prolonged delay is unacceptable and risks undermining confidence in the scholarship process.
Hon Wale said students deserve clarity, certainty, and fairness.
The Opposition Leader therefore urged the Education Ministry to immediately finalise and release the scholarship list and to put in place measures to prevent similar delays in the future.
“Education is an investment in the nation’s future, and administrative delays should never stand in the way of students pursuing their studies,” he said.
